My cousins cat is having an eating problem and hasn’t eaten for about 6 days what should I do to get it to eat its food?

My goodness get it to a vet! It could very well die from not eating. Whenever a cat will not eat, always change the food. If you place a can of tuna in front of your cat and it will not eat it, you know something\\\’s wrong. Some cats will not eat their food because they do not like it. It\\\’s best–if your cat will not eat higher grade food– to cut down to lower quality which often tastes better, even though not being better for the.
